Abstract This is a hands-on workshop offered as a pre-conference training opportunity for researchers interested in applying machine learning techniques to animal science datasets with the purpose of classifying, clustering, performing linear and non-linear regressions or selecting a subset of features relevant to further studies. The objective of this workshop is to provide the audience with a way to formulate a problem such that it will be solvable by machine learning techniques and apply an exploratory analysis of various machine learning algorithms on different datasets. The workshop is structured in a hands-on format and includes a brief overview of basic notions about machine learning, a description of relevant models and evaluation metrics followed by a practical session. The practical session requires each attendee to bring their own laptop and have already installed the Waikato Environment for Knowledge Analysis (Weka) workbench for machine learning available from https://www.cs.waikato.ac.nz/ml/weka/ and all freely available machine learning models. The Weka installation of freely available machine learning models can be achieved by using the Weka Package Manager available from the Tools menu in the main application.
